 1.Summary

Wikimedia Commons is a freely accessible media repository maintained by the Wikimedia Foundation. It serves as a centralized platform for storing a wide range of copyright-free multimedia resources, including images, videos, and audio files. These resources are available for use across various Wikimedia projects, such as Wikipedia, Wikibooks, and Wikinews.

2. Important Points
Copyright-Free Content: Wikimedia Commons hosts media files released under free licenses or in the public domain, allowing users to freely access and utilize these resources for various purposes.

Multimedia Diversity: The platform contains a vast collection of multimedia content spanning diverse categories, including historical photographs, natural landscapes, scientific illustrations, and artistic works. Users can find resources relevant to their interests and projects.

Community Collaboration: Wikimedia Commons relies on contributions from a global community of users who upload, curate, and categorize media files. This collaborative effort ensures the continuous growth and maintenance of the repository.

3. Discussion
Wikimedia Commons plays a crucial role in supporting the mission of the Wikimedia Foundation to provide free access to knowledge worldwide. By serving as a repository for copyright-free multimedia resources, it empowers users to enhance their educational, informational, and creative projects with high-quality media content. It provides a good platform for common people to find what they need.
